Saudi prince Mohamed bin Salman still depends on the Premier League decision to really buy Newcastle. However, they already have targets for the next transfer window.
This time, the interest of the English club is in two midfielders from Juventus, Adrien Rabiot, and Aaron Ramsey. According to the Italian newspaper ‘Calciomercato’, the French player is the Magpies’ priority target for the sector. The fact that Rabiot is probably not in the plans of the Old Lady may contribute to a possible permanent trip to the UK.
Rabiot’s interest in playing in the Premier League is not really new, as the Frenchman has already said that he would love to play for Liverpool.
However, the publication also states that Rabiot’s departure for the English team would not depend on the sale to the Arab Royal Family, which is practically sealed, with only the Premier League endorsement.
Newcastle would be willing to pay 26 million pounds for the economic rights of the French player. However, the Magpies will have to fight with two other English rivals: Everton and Manchester United.
In the current season, Rabiot played a total of 24 matches with Juventus.
According to ‘TransferMarketWeb’ in addition to Rabiot, Newcastle has an interest in Aaron Ramsey. “BBC,” says that the midfielder gets a high salary, so Juventus would think about selling the athlete in order to have an economic relief.
Still, competition for the player tends to be strong, as Manchester United, Liverpool and Chelsea have an interest in the Welsh midfielder. The Red Devils, however, have Frenchman Paul Pogba as the perfect bargain chip for Juventus.
